ccg Posted August 13, 2015 Report Share Posted August 13, 2015 Pros: Virtually no concerns about counterfeits Cons: new notes can be a bit harder to count as they're stick together more Thicker, so you can't really fold them up as much Once folded, you're kind of stuck with the crease (they don't fold back as well) The cons are all pretty technical, so overall I'd say the pro well outweights them.
